<template> <div class="eibs-tab"> <el-collapse v-model="activeNames" @change="handleChange"> <el-collapse-item title="寄单" name="rgfp"> <m-rgfp :model="model" :codes="codes" /> </el-collapse-item> <el-collapse-item title="不符点/拒绝信息" name="dscins"> <m-dscins :model="model" :codes="codes" /> </el-collapse-item> <!--rmbclm PD000128 Reimbursement Details --> <el-collapse-item title="索汇详情" name="remp" v-if="model.rmbclmnow"> <m-remp :model="model" :codes="codes" /> </el-collapse-item> <el-collapse-item title="单据指示" name="rgfdet"> <m-rgfdet :model="model" :codes="codes" /> </el-collapse-item> </el-collapse> </div> </template> <script> import Api from "~/service/Api"; import commonProcess from "~/mixin/commonProcess"; import CodeTable from "~/config/CodeTable"; import Event from "~/model/Betsnd/Event"; import Rgfp from "./Rgfp"; import Dscins from "./Dscins"; import Rgfdet from "./Rgfdet"; import Remp from "./Remp"; export default { components: { "m-rgfp": Rgfp, "m-dscins": Dscins, "m-rgfdet": Rgfdet, 'm-remp': Remp, }, inject: ["root"], props: ["model", "codes"], mixins: [commonProcess], data() { return { activeNames: ["rgfp"], }; }, methods: { ...Event, handleChange(val) { console.log(val); }, }, created: function () { }, }; </script> <style> .marginLable { padding-left: 160px; } </style>